Brazilian television programming and audience shifts
Overview
Brazilian television networks are navigating significant programming shifts and intense competition from digital platforms. TV Globo is undergoing a major corporate restructuring to accelerate digital transformation and integrate artificial intelligence. This reorganization includes the creation of 11 new directorates, the unification of TV Globo with Estúdios Globo under Amauri Soares to align strategy and content creation, and a new integrated Consumer, Marketing, and Brand division. High-level executive departures include Manuel Belmar (Digital Products, Finance, Legal, and Infrastructure), Manuel Falcão (Brand and Communication), and Pedro Garcia (Rights Acquisition). During internal discussions, João Roberto Marinho clarified that the decision to renegotiate the 2026 World Cup broadcasting rights—resulting in Globo securing only half of the matches—was a Board of Directors decision rather than an individual executive move. This follows competition from digital platforms like CazéTV, which acquired rights to all 100 matches. Programming changes for 2027 remain under consideration. TV Globo is evaluating shifts in its Saturday afternoon programming, with a focus on reducing the amount of local programming time allocated to affiliates to better align with other open television networks. In Paraná, the affiliate RPC has decided to end the program ‘Plug’ after 22 years, resulting in the dismissal of presenter Michelly Correa. Audience data confirms the growing challenge from streaming services. June 2026 Ibope data shows streaming has surpassed Globo in more than half of the Brazilian capitals included in the National Television Panel, such as Brasília, Curitiba, Fortaleza, Manaus, and Porto Alegre. In the South region, streaming services have achieved ‘100% dominance’ over Globo. In Campinas, the local affiliate EPTV trailed streaming by 2.3 points. Meanwhile, cable television continues to decline, with paid channels in several Northeastern capitals and Belém averaging less than 1 point per month; Recife recorded the lowest at 0.5 points.
